Who is Charlie Kirk, the activist and Trump ally who was shot at an event at the University of Utah?
Pro-gun activist and Donald Trump supporter, Charlie Kirk has been shot while speaking at a campus event in Utah.
Charlie Kirk is a right-wing political activist, author, and media personality from the United States. He is the co-founder and executive director of Turning Point USA (TPUSA), which he started in 2012 with Bill Montgomery. TPUSA is a conservative student organization that aims to promote the principles of free markets and limited government.
He briefly attended Harper College before dropping out to focus on political activism. He is also the chief executive officer of Turning Point Action, Turning Point Academy, and Turning Point Faith. In 2019, he founded Turning Point Action, a political advocacy group.
On Wednesday, September 10, 2025, Kirk was shot at an event at Utah Valley University. The shooting was condemned by politicians from various parties. A suspect has been taken into custody. The university stated that the campus has been closed.
